Can Healthsource Chiropractic freely transfer the franchise agreement to another party?
Healthsource_Chiropractic Franchise · 2025 FDDAnswer from 2025 FDD Document
- 14.3 Transfer by HealthSource Chiropractic. You represent that you have not signed this Agreement in reliance on any owner, officer, or employee remaining with us in that capacity. We may change our ownership or form at any time in our sole discretion. This Agreement is fully transferable by us, without restriction, and will inure to the benefit of any person or entity to whom it is transferred, or to any other legal successor to our interests in this Agreement. After our assignment of this Agreement to a third party who expressly assumes our obligations under this Agreement, we no longer will have any performance or other obligations or liabilities under this Agreement.

What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to Healthsource Chiropractic's 2025 Franchise Disclosure Document, Healthsource Chiropractic has the right to transfer the franchise agreement without any restrictions. This means Healthsource Chiropractic can freely assign the agreement to another person or entity.
This transfer will benefit any person or entity to whom it is transferred, or any other legal successor to Healthsource Chiropractic's interests in the agreement. After Healthsource Chiropractic assigns the agreement to a third party who expressly assumes their obligations, Healthsource Chiropractic will no longer have any performance or other obligations or liabilities under the agreement.
This clause is typical in franchise agreements, allowing the franchisor flexibility in its business operations. However, it is important for franchisees to understand that the entity they initially contracted with may change, and their agreement will then be with a new party. While the terms of the agreement should remain the same, the new entity's management style and resources could differ.
